    I watched Paula's Carmel episode and was really excited to try this cake. I made it for my birthday and brought it into work. Everyone loved it. I thought it was very sweet. In fact, the frosting was almost too sweet. If I made it again, I would make less frosting and only put a thin layer on top. The cake itself was somewhat dry, only in the areas that didn't have carmel filling in them. Perhaps I needed to poke more holes in the cake before pouring the carmel filling on each layer. Overall, a pretty good cake, just incredibly sweet.

    I made this recipe to take to church for Sunday Coffee. It never made it because it was eaten! It is terribly sweet but, if you like caramel this is the cake for you! My family would NOT stay out of it. I did make two recipes of the caramel that's drizzled into the cake layers, maby next time one and a half recipes? I did add a bit of salt to the frosting that goes on the outside of the cake, it brought the flavor of the caramel out. A beautiful cake, I will make it again! Very old-fashioned style cake.
